Robert Prevost elected the first American pope in history

Car­di­nal Robert Pre­vost, an Amer­i­can mis­sion­ary who spent his ca­reer min­is­ter­ing in Pe­ru and led the Vat­i­can’s pow­er­ful of­fice of bish­ops, was elect­ed the first Amer­i­can pope in the 2,000-year his­to­ry of the Catholic Church. Pre­vost, 69, took the name Leo XIV.
